- May 09, 2022 · 3 years agoAs a third-party observer, I can say that Near Protocol and Solana have distinct characteristics. Near Protocol focuses on usability and ease of adoption, aiming to make it simple for developers to build and deploy dApps. On the other hand, Solana prioritizes scalability and performance, leveraging its unique consensus mechanism and hardware acceleration. Both protocols have their strengths and cater to different use cases. It's important to consider your specific requirements and goals when choosing between Near Protocol and Solana for your cryptocurrency projects.
